THE OPPORTUNITY:
We are currently seeking an Information Management Summer Student to join our Information Management team. Reporting to the Supervisor, Information Management, the successful candidate will have strong people and technical skills, a passion for data analytics and business context, and a strong desire to learn about supporting business decisions with data. This role is ideal for students from Computer Science or Library & Information Science (MLIS) backgrounds — whether you\'re technically skilled in analytics tools or passionate about organizing and communicating information, this is your chance to build real-world experience in data storytelling, KPI design, and business reporting. The work term will commence in May 2026 and last for a 4-month period. This position is based in Calgary.
